MD6250 Rotary Drill Systems Caterpillar


Electronic Control (Dust Suppression System)

Usage:

MD6250 DN7

Electronic Control Module (ECM)



Illustration 1g06411309
(1) J1 Connector
(2) J2 Connector

The ECM bases decisions on input information and memory information. After the ECM receives the input and outputs of the ECM are connected to the machine harness by two 70-pin connectors (1) and (2). The inputs and outputs to the ECM can be viewed through the Caterpillar Electronic Technician (Cat ET).

Note: Only the complete ECM is serviceable (no lower-level components). The ECM must be replaced if the ECM is damaged. Replace the ECM if a failure is diagnosed.

Pin Locations

Table 1
Auxiliary Machine Module 2 J1 Contact Descriptions 
No.  Type  Function 
55  PWM Driver Return  Dust Curtain Raise / Lower Solenoid Return 
58  PWM Driver Return  Dust Curtain Raise Solenoid 
59  PWM Signal  Dust Curtain Lower Solenoid 

Table 2
Auxiliary Machine Module 3 J1 Contact Descriptions 
No.  Type  Function 
48  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Filter Poppet Solenoid 1 
49  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Filter Poppet Solenoid 2 
50  PWM Driver Return  Dust Collector Air Filter Poppet Solenoid Return 1-4 
51  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Filter Poppet Solenoid 3 
52  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Filter Poppet Solenoid 4 
54  PWM Driver Return  Dust Collector Air Flow Solenoid Return 2 
55  PWM Driver Return  Dust Collector Air Flow / Air Filter Poppet Solenoid Return 1 
58  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Filter Poppet Solenoid 5 
59  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Filter Poppet Solenoid 6 
61  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Flow Solenoid 1 
62  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Flow Solenoid 2 
65  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Flow Solenoid 3 
66  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Flow Solenoid 4 
67  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Flow Solenoid 5 
68  PWM Driver Signal  Dust Collector Air Flow Solenoid 6 

Dust Curtain Proximity Switch



Illustration 2g06285889
(1) Proximity Switch

The front and rear dust curtains are controlled by the Drill and Travel buttons on the right keypad. When in travel mode, the dust curtains will automatically raise, and will lower while in drill mode. The dust curtains can also be manually raised. The position of the curtains is determined by the dust curtain proximity switch (1) on the rear dust curtain lifter.

Dust Collector



Illustration 3g06372189
(2) Dust collector
(3) Directional valve
(4) Flushing valves
(5) Air valves

Note: Only two control valves are shown. Machine is equipped with four valves total.

Air is supplied to the air manifold which supplies the electronic directional valves (3). The machine ECM sends a signal to the directional valves which diverts air to one end of the air cylinder. The signal extends and retracts the air cylinder which opens and closes the air valves (5). The air valves open drawing clean air into the suction side of the dust collector filter. This short burst of air dislodges dust particles from the dust collector filter. Only one filter is flushed at a time.
